Opening
1. Unlock the belt lock of the center safety belt in the rear using the latch plate of another safety belt.
2. Insert the latch plate at the end of the belt into the specially designated fixture on the rear window shelf.

3. Push the corresponding head restraint down as far as it will go.
4. Pull the corresponding lever in the cargo area to release the rear seat backrest.

5. The unlocked rear seat backrest moves forward slightly. Fold the backrest forward by the head restraint.
